More than 1,000 images in new four-color book
The excitement and joy of the 2006 Gay Games in Chicago are captured in a new 208-page four-color glossy photo book available online from the Web site www.lulu.com . The book features more than 1,000 images of the sports, culture and ceremonies of Gay Games VII, held July 15-22, 2006.
Several dozen professional photographers donated their services to cover the Gay Games, contributing more than 60,000 images to the Gay Games photo archives. These images were then culled to 11,000 and were made available in 2006 as downloads on the Gay Games Web site. Now, the best of those images are in the book 'Gay Games VII: Where the World Meets.'
The book is written by Gay Games VII Co Vice-Chair Tracy Baim, who is also publisher of Chicago's Windy City Media Group ( WCMG ) . WCMG and its weekly newspaper, Windy City Times, coordinated the Gay Games photo project, and WCMG Art Director Kirk Williamson designed the book.
The featured photographers in the book are Steve Becker, Kat Fitzgerald, Amy Moseley and Patsy Lynch, who took the majority of the images. There are dozens of other professional and amateur photographers included, with images from all 31 sports and dozens of cultural events and ceremonies of Gay Games VII.
The book includes an overview of the past seven Gay Games, including images of the first event in 1982 with co-founder Dr. Tom Waddell. There are also special photos taken by internationally renowned photographer Victor Skrebneski of amateur and professional Gay Games athletes, including Esera Tuaolo, Leigh-Ann Naidoo and Matthew Cusick.
Especially memorable are images from the Opening and Closing ceremonies at Soldier Field and Wrigley Field. There are photos of the featured performers and speakers, including Mayor Richard M. Daley, Cyndi Lauper, Megan Mullally, Margaret Cho, Andy Bell, Ari Gold and many more.
